JCC’s Medical Office Administration Diploma Named A Best Online Program
Published: February 5, 2019College ranks second nationally out of 14 programs, according to TheBestSchools.org.
Johnston Community College is featured as one of the best Certificate in Medical Office
Administration programs, according to TheBestSchools.org.
JCC ranked second nationally out of 14 community colleges named to the list. According to TheBestSchools.org, colleges were chosen based on the quality of the program and range of course provided, as well as school awards, rankings, and reputation.
According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), jobs for medical office administration and assistants are projected to grow over 29 percent over the next decade, over three times the national average. Medical office administrators interact with patients, organize sensitive records, and help patients and family members navigate insurance claims and billing.
JCC offers a 43-credit medical office administration diploma that students can earn completely online. Learners may choose to enroll full time or part time. Curriculum includes classes in medical terminology, keyboarding, diagnostic and procedure coding, and records management.
JCC also offers an associate degree in medical office administration and certificates in health insurance specialist, medical administrative specialist and medical records technician. The degree and certificates can also be earned fully online.
